POLICE CAP OF THE TROOPS OF THE 1st REGIMENT OF VOLTIGEURS OF THE IMPERIAL GUARD, 1860 "accordion" model, Second Empire. 27735
Main body of the cap in scarlet wool with jonquil piping placed on the vertical seams and in the middle of the sides. These pipings converge on the right side to form a point whose top reaches the bottom of the cap.
Two elliptical side flaps, in dark blue wool, bordered on their convex edges with a braid and jonquil piping; these two pieces are sewn at the bottom of the cap and are connected together at each end by a seam, folding down at will. The flaps are attached to the body at the top by means of a black lacquered metal clasp.
On the front, in the curved angle formed by the recess of the two flaps, a grenade embroidered in jonquil wool is sewn (H 4.4 cm, width 2.7 cm). Fully lined interior in dated ecru canvas "61", marked "2781" and with the regimental stamp of the 1st Voltigeurs Regiment: crown followed by "1st V". Height of the flaps 11.5 cm. Total height 14 cm.
At the top of the front point, woolen pompom with dark blue head of the 1st regiment and jonquil fringes.
